How High End Millwork Project Came to O.B. WilliamsSEATTLE, WA - Custom architectural millwork and cabinetry firm O.B. Williams Company says its age and reputation played a role to win a subcontract to manufacture custom mahogany windows and doors and exterior millwork for a classically designed Los Angeles residence by the famed Robert A.M. Stern Architects.

O.B. Williams says the project contractor actually expanded the contract during the project to include production of the majority of the interior cabinetry, paneling, and standing and running trim, including installation, to the scope of work.

According to O.B. Williams, the contractor cited the company’s century of experience manufacturing high-quality wood doors and windows, its well-equipped factory with large capacity for manufacturing solid hardwood architectural woodwork elements, and the quality of its shop drawings defining all aspects of the design intent providing the builder with a clear understanding of construction methods, installation sequence and interface with other trades.
